/// Process a single future at a time per tag
|
|
///
|
|
/// The closure function is called to produce the future that is to be executed.
|
|
/// If a future with a particular tag is still executing, the onBusy callback
|
|
/// is called.
|
|
/// When a tagged singleFuture finishes executing, the onDone callback is called.
|
|
/// If an unhandled exception happens in the closure future, the onError callback
|
|
/// is called.
